This was one of my first drawings and is still one of my favorite ones.given I use it all the time! The slot in the back holds my papers and spacers for bed leveling. There are hex holes in the side for the wrenches that came with the printer. The hole on the top right is perfect for the small Elmer's glue stick. The hole on the top left was intended for my mult-function screw driver, but the calipers get in the way. As it turns out, the screw driver hangs great between two of the prongs. The loop on the end was measured out to act like a belt loop for my leatherman. It hangs on the right side of the printer, the cover slots are placed differently on the left so it would need modified if you want it over there. I seem to recall printing this upside down so the prongs grew from the build plate up and into the assembly. This is also my first posted print, so I hope you enjoy it!
